Water-Based Coatings for Container
1 Scope
This Standard specifies the product classification, requirements, test methods, inspection rules,
marking, packaging and storage requirements of water-based coatings for steel general
containers and their supporting systems.
This Standard applies to water-based coatings and their supporting systems for protecting and
decorating the surface of general-purpose container steel structures. It includes two or more
layers of coating film inside and outside the container, and floor primer and topcoat inside the
container.

3 Terms and Definitions
For the purposes of this Standard, the following terms and definitions apply.
3.1 Water-based coatings
Coatings that take water as solvent or dispersion medium.
4 Product Classification
4.1 The water-based coatings for container in this Standard are divided into the following
categories according to their application functions: primer, intermediate paint, interior topcoat,
exterior paint, underframe paint, floor primer and topcoat.
4.2 The supporting system of water-based coatings for container in this Standard are divided
into: exterior supporting coatings, interior supporting coatings, underframe supporting coatings,
and floor supporting coatings.
4.2.1 Exterior supporting coatings
The outer surface of the container is generally coated with a three-layer coating film, including
primer, intermediate paint and exterior paint. The exterior supporting coating can also be a two-
layer matching system of primer and topcoat.
4.2.2 Interior supporting coatings
The inner surface of the container is generally coated with two-layer coating film, including
primer and topcoat.
4.2.3 Underframe supporting coatings
The surface of the container underframe is generally coated with two-layer coating film,
including primer and topcoat.
4.2.4 Floor supporting coatings
The surface of the container floor is generally coated with single-layer or multi-layer coating
film; and can also be coated with two-layer supporting coating film, including primer and
topcoat.

6.2.1 Test environment
The specimen conditioning and the test temperature and humidity shall comply with the
provisions of GB/T 9278.
6.2.2 Preparation of test sample plate
6.2.2.1 When the tested product does not indicate the dilution ratio, make the plate after stirring
evenly.
6.2.2.2 When the tested product clearly indicates the dilution ratio, the items that need to be
tested for plate preparation shall be conducted by adding water according to the specified
dilution ratio. If the tested product clearly indicates the dilution ratio range, the intermediate
value shall be taken.
6.2.2.3 For the test plate of water-based coatings for container and their supporting systems, the
used base material of the sample plate shall adopt the steel plate with steel grade of 09CuPCrNi-
A in China or its equivalent standard. The steel plate shall be free of rust, scratches, stains,
discoloration and other surface defects, etc. Before the steel plate is painted, the oil stains shall
be removed, and the surface shall be free of visible grease and dirt before shot blasting. The
steel plate can also be treated by the cleaning and mechanical grinding methods specified in
GB/T 9271-2008. After treatment, the surface cleanliness of the steel plate shall reach Sa2.5,
and the surface roughness shall be 25??m~50??m.
For the test sample plate of water-based floor coatings for container, except that the base
materials of the sample plate with cut-resistance is aluminum plate or glass plate, the base
materials of other items are the floor material used in the container, including eucalyptus, pine,
birch, bamboo and bamboo-wood mixed planks.
By agreement between the two parties, other base materials of sample plate or treatment
methods different from this standard may also be used, but which shall be indicated in the report.
6.2.2.4 For the preparation of single-coating sample plate of water-based coatings for container
and the coating sample plate of coating supporting system, use single or multiple types of
coatings according to the test requirements; and use spraying method, and control the dry film
thickness, respectively: primer (30??5) ??m; intermediate paint (45??5) ??m; interior topcoat (45??5)
??m; exterior topcoat (45??10) ??m; underframe topcoat (95??15) ??m.
For the preparation of coating sample plate of the water-based floor coatings for container,
unless otherwise specified, it shall be made with a single type of coating, that is, prepare the
plate with topcoat or primer, respectively. It can be painted by brushing or spraying, with two
coats, the first coat is (1.0??0.1) g/dm2, and the second coat is applied after an interval of 24h,
and the second coat is (0.8 ??0.1) g/dm2.
After the plate is prepared, it shall be placed under the conditions specified in GB/T 9278 for 7
days then test.
As agreed by both parties, other coating methods or thicknesses different from this standard
shall be indicated in the report.
6.3 Operation method
The used reagents are all analytically pure above, and the used water is all Class-III water in
accordance with GB/T 6682. The test solution shall be adjusted to the specified test temperature
before the test.
6.3.1 State in the container
Open the coating packaging container and allow sedimentation at the bottom of the container
when stirring with a spatula or stirring rod. It is regarded as uniform if there is no hard block
after stirring.
6.3.2 Appearance of coating film
The prepared sample plate was placed for 24h, visually observe the coating film under scattered
sunlight. If the coating film was uniform, flat, without blooming, pinholes, cracking and falling
off, it was rated as "normal".
6.3.3 Storage stability
Put about 0.5L of coating sample into a well-sealed tin can with about 10% space left in the
can; put it in a constant temperature drying oven at (50??2)??? after sealing; and take it out after
7 days, and place it at (23??2) ??? for 3h. Open the container; stir with a spatula or a stirring rod;
and allow sedimentation at the bottom of the container. If it is easy to mix evenly after stirring,
and the coating has no obvious color or other difference after storage, it is rated as "no
abnormality".
6.3.4 Color of coating film
It sh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 11186.2-1989.
6.3.5 Fineness
According to the provisions of GB/T 6753.1, the double-component needs to be mixed before
testing.
6.3.6 Content of non-volatile matter
It sh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 1725.
6.3.7 Volume fraction of non-volatile matter
It sh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 9272.
6.3.8 Repaint interval time
Surface drying and hard drying shall be carried out according to the provisions of Method-B of
surface drying and Method-A of hard drying specified in GB/T 1728-1979, respectively.
6.3.14 Sandability
Use 400# water sandpaper to sand by hand for 20 times. If the coating film is easy to be sanded
to a flat and smooth surface, it is rated as "easy to polish".
6.3.15 Hardness
It sh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 6739. The pencil is a Chinese brand
101 drawing pencil.
6.3.16 Cut resistance
It sh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 1768-2006. The floor coating uses
CS-10 rubber grinding wheel, the load is 750g, and the number of revolutions is 500. The
coating of the coating supporting system uses a CS-10 rubber grinding wheel, the load is
250g??2, and the number of revolutions is 1000.
6.3.17 Water resistance
It sh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 4893.1-2005. The test solution is
distilled water. The middle part of each plate is taken as the test area, and 5 layers of paper are
placed on each test area. The filter paper shall be kept moist during the test. If necessary, apply
Vaseline to the contact part between the glass cover and the test plate for sealing. After 24h,
remove the filter paper; dry it; and visually observe after placing it under scattered light for 2h.
If 2 of the 3 test plates do not have any morbid phenomena of the coating film such as blistering,
cracking, peeling, etc., and slight discoloration and gloss changes are allowed, then it is rated
as "no abnormality". If the above morbid phenomena of coating film appear, they shall be
described according to the provisions of GB/T 1766.
6.3.18 Alkali resistance
The test and result evaluation method are the same as the water resistance. The test solution is
50g/L NaHCO3 aqueous solution. The test time is 1h. After the test, it is placed for 1h and then
observed.
6.3.19 Alcohol resistance
The test and result evaluation method are the same as the water resistance. The test solution is
50% (volume fraction) ethanol aqueous solution; the test time is 1h. and it is placed for 1h and
then observed.
6.3.20 Salt spray resistance of coating supporting system
The salt spray test sh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 1771-2007; and the
test time is 600h. The rust grade is evaluated according to the provisions of ASTM D610-08
(2012); and the blistering grade is evaluated according to the provisions of ASTM D714-02
(2009); and the coating boundary corrosion grade is evaluated according to the provisions of
ASTM D1654-08.
6.3.21 Artificial aging resistance of coating supporting system
It sh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 1865-2009; the test time is 600h.
After the test plate is taken out, there shall be no morbid phenomena of the coating film such
as blistering, cracking, peeling, and powder drop. The color change shall be carried out
according to the provisions of GB/T 11186.2-1989; and the chalking level rating shall be carried
out according to the provisions of ISO 4628-6:2011.
6.3.22 Adhesion of coating supporting system
The salt spray resistance shall be carried out according to the provisions of GB/T 1771-2007;
and the test time is 600h. The artificial aging resistance shall be carried out according to the
provisions of GB/T 1865-2009; and the test time is 600h. The adhesion before and after aging
shall be measured according to the provisions of GB/T 9286.
6.3.23 Impact resistance of coating supporting system
According to the provisions of GB/T 20624.2, the impact resistance of the front and reverse
sides of the test plate, and the front and reverse sides of the test pate before and after aging shall
